The General Superintendent plays a critical leadership role in coordinating multiple construction projects across geographic regions to ensure safety, quality, and efficiency at a world-class level. This role serves as a key liaison between superintendents, engineers, and project managers, while overseeing personnel, resources, and inter-project operations.Responsibilities:

Coordinate field personnel needs and staffing across multiple projectsOversee resource allocation, including equipment, tools, and materialsSupport hiring efforts, onboarding, and workforce trainingMaintain relationships with union halls and attend pre-construction meetingsEnsure projects are organized, properly staffed, and meeting safety standardsManage equipment logistics, including rentals, trucking, and inventory trackingMonitor project schedules, costs, and performance to meet or exceed targetsTroubleshoot construction challenges and implement solutionsDrive adherence to planning processes and company proceduresConduct safety meetings and enforce safety complianceEvaluate field personnel performance and recommend improvementsSupport subcontractor qualification and coordinationCommunicate regularly with leadership and project teamsFoster strong morale among teams, subcontractors, and partnersEnsure client satisfaction and alignment with company objectives

Qualifications:

High school diploma or GED required10+ years of experience in construction, concrete, or marine industryStrong knowledge of project management systems (scheduling, cost control, estimating)Ability to read and interpret construction drawings and specificationsProven leadership, problem-solving, and organizational skillsProficiency in Microsoft Office and project management software (e.g., Primavera P6, MS Project)Experience with HCSS HeavyJob and HeavyBid preferredAbility to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environmentWillingness to travel extensively (50-60 hours/week expected)

Who is Brennan?J.F. Brennan Company, Inc. (Brennan) is a 100-year-old, family-owned company that specializes in water-based environmental remediation and marine construction headquartered in La Crosse, WI that offers our employees growth, challenging work, empowerment, and meaningful work. Brennan is known for tackling complex maritime projects, providing unique solutions through teamwork and collaboration, and maintaining a family-orientated culture.Why choose us?
